Now let’s talk “real” ice cream ingredients. When making ice cream, typically a 2:1 blend of heavy whipping cream and whole milk are used. I have also came across recipes calling for half-n-half and unsweetened condensed milk or all heavy whipping cream. More likely than not, though, you will find that most ice cream recipes have a blend of heavy whipping cream and whole milk, so that’s what I went with.

Most ice cream recipes also call for about 2/3 cup to over 1 cup of granulated sugar. I actually think that 2/3 cup sugar would have worked just fine for this recipe and any recipe that incorporates a sweet fruit. The next time I make “real” homemade ice cream, I will try just 2/3 cup of sugar, maybe even less.

To use egg yolk or not???? This really stumped me. About half the recipes that I came across used egg yolk and half did not. By looking at the pictures, you really couldn’t tell a difference, so I had pretty much decided against using the yolks because quite frankly it makes the recipe a bit more complicated. However, I came across this informational post, all about homemade ice cream, from Serious Eats. The author of the article, Max explains that egg yolks will give homemade ice cream a creamier consistency. The yolks will also improve the stability of the ice cream, reducing its tendency to melt quickly, and they will prolong shelf life in the freezer, inhibiting the thaw-re-freeze cycle.

Cherry Vanilla Ice Cream

Your only 7 ingredients away from the most deliciously sweet, luscious, decadent treat! Don't let summer get away from you before whipping up some Cherry Vanilla Ice Cream!
Author: Kim

Ingredients

  • 4 egg yolks
  • 2/3 cups granulated sugar
  • 2 cups heavy whipping cream
  • 1 cup whole milk
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on pure vanilla extract
  • 1 cup frozen or fresh cherries, pitted (these are for blending)
  • 1/2 cup to 1 cup fresh cherries, pitted and coarsely chopped (these are for adding during churning process)

Instructions 

  • Use a mixer to cream yolks and sugar together until light and creamy.
  • Meanwhile; in a large saucepan add whipping cream and whole milk. Heat over medium heat stirring frequently until mixture warms and begins to bubble around the edges {but not boil}. Remove from heat.
  • Temper egg yolk mixture by adding some of the warm milk mixture to the egg yolk mixture.
  • Gradually, pour egg yolk mixture to the milk/cream mixture and stir well to combine.Cook over medium heat until mixture thickens.
  • Remove from heat and allow mixture to cool.
  • Once cooled, transfer yolk/milk mixture to a high-speed blender and add salt, vanilla and 1 cup cherries. Blend mixture on high until cherries are fully incorporated.
  • Transfer mixture to refrigerator to chill completely.
  • Once chilled, add mixture to ice cream maker and follow manufacturer's directions for churning. When churning process is a couple of minutes from being complete, add ½ to 1 cup coarsely chopped cherries.
  • You can enjoy after about 30 minutes in my Cuisinart ice cream maker. Transfer leftover ice cream to a 9 x 5 loaf pan or other freezer safe container and keep in freezer for a couple of weeks.

Notes

Using egg yolks and warming milk mixture is optional, however, your ice cream will have a much better consistency with the egg yolks. If you are not using egg yolks, combine all other ingredients in a blender. Then transfer to the ice cream maker and follow instructions from there.
